The quickest and best way to maximize the flavor and aroma of your coffee is to buy the freshest possible beans. It is best to buy small quantities and store them in an airtight container such as a Ziploc or coffee jar. The beans should be kept in a cool, dark place to avoid the loss of heat and exposure to light. If you leave beans exposed to the air, they will oxidize rapidly and lose their flavor and aroma.

It is recommended to use medium roast beans using a bean-to-cup maker. Dark roast beans are more oily and can clog up the burrs of the machine, preventing it from obtaining the best flavor. Avoid this by choosing medium roast beans with matte appearance (meaning that they haven't yet been roasted past the second crack, or close to it).

Another crucial aspect to take into consideration when selecting a coffee bean is the size of the grind. A finer grind generally will improve the extraction process because it allows the water to flow through the ground more easily. A coarser grind can have the opposite affect and make it more difficult for the water to get to the beans. This can result in a cup of coffee that is not fully extracted. It is therefore an excellent idea to play with different grind sizes and find the one that suits your preferences.
